Output 81d59e35e7c8c2a1a59d664abe56b31cd991d17fd376bf045cd9c70cff02906e:14

value
623623
script pubkey
OP_0 OP_PUSHBYTES_20 566e488e4437ae460ff0e05f47648e2ff702c247
address
bc1q2ehy3rjyx7hyvrlsup05weyw9lms9sj8542fa6
transaction
81d59e35e7c8c2a1a59d664abe56b31cd991d17fd376bf045cd9c70cff02906e
spent
true